Instructions
Bring water to a boil in a saucepan, stir steel cut oats into water, and reduce heat to medium-low. Cover and cook until oats are tender, 5 to 7 minutes, stirring occasionally.
Remove from heat and let stand 1 minute.
Stir peanut butter, maple syrup, and brown sugar into oats.
